Jamshedpur Surya Mandir Committee Prepares for Grand Jalaabhishek Yatra on 3rd Somwar

Third Monday of Shravan to see massive procession from Baridih to Sidhgora temple

Surya Mandir Committee completes preparations for the upcoming Jalaabhishek Yatra on the third Monday of Shravan month.

JAMSHEDPUR – The Surya Mandir Committee of Sidhgora has finalized all arrangements for the grand Jalaabhishek Yatra scheduled for the third Monday of the holy Shravan month.

Committee President Bhupendra Singh and event coordinators Rambabu Tiwari and Rakesh Singh are overseeing the preparations.

The temple premises have been adorned with colorful lights and flowers for the occasion.

Saffron flags and decorative lighting have been installed along the procession route.

Devotees will gather at Bari Dih Hari Mandir ground at 7 AM on Monday to begin the yatra.

A group of 11 priests will perform Vedic rituals with holy Ganga water from Sultanganj at Bhojpur Colony Chhath Ghat.

Thousands of devotees are expected to join the procession to Surya Mandir Shivalaया.

Former CM and Odisha Governor Raghubar Das will participate along with other dignitaries.

The yatra will feature devotional music, attractive tableaux, and flower showers.

Artists from Jamshedpur and outside will present musical performances during the procession.

Youth carrying large saffron flags on horses will lead the procession.

Two ambulances and medical teams at five locations will be deployed for emergencies.

The committee has arranged for water sprinkling along the route and darshan of Dwadash Jyotirlinga at Shankh Maidan.

Mahaprasad distribution counters will be set up at Son Mandap after the Jalaabhishek.

Committee spokesperson Prem Jha appealed for maximum participation from devotees in the yatra.
